TI - Client's Preferences in Choosing SPA in Digos City U1 - UT 0865 2017 PY - 2017/// CY - Digos City PB - UMDC KW - Business Administration KW - Financial Management KW - Undergraduate thesis N2 - The purpose of the study was to determine the client's preferences in choosing the spa establishments in Digos City It also determined the order of relative importance of each attribute Descriptive-causal type of research was used, and primary data was gathered through the use of survey questionnaires distributed to 30 clients who are all prospective clients of spa service. Results reveal that in the ambiance, lights turned on with relaxing music are most preferred by the clients, and light off without relaxing music is least preferred by the clients. In the price, lower than the usual price is the most preferred and higher than the usual price is the least preferred by the customers. In the location, clients preferred in the mall and "does not matter is the least preferable by the clients and in the therapist" is the most preferable is licensed.
